Label Family Introduction The SESimagotag® electronic shelf label range features high-quality displays powered by replaceable batteries, eliminating the need for external power sources. Label performance, such as update frequency, is dependent on the configuration of the access point. ETag electronic shelf labels provide more than standard display functionality by enabling a direct communication interface with end users. The integrated electronic paper display supports automated content updates triggered by predefined scenarios, facilitating dynamic pricing and contextual information delivery. 1.1. General Key Features In general, the following key features can be mentioned. • Bluetooth Low Energy protocol standard • Radio coverage: up to 30 meters • Bi-directional communication • 37 available communication channels and 3 advertisement channels • Ultra-low power consumption • Customer-replaceable battery (Depends on configuration) • Full graphical e-Ink display with paper-like readability • Different configurations available (theft protection, display protection, LED flash) • Label versions for deep-freezing environments • Super wide viewing angle (nearly 180 degrees) • Flexible mounting options available • May be used in landscape and portrait mode • Fast response time (less than 7 seconds, depends on wakeup time) • Asymmetric full end-to-end encryption based on hardware token • Multiple pages support with preloading and fast page switching • Integrated direct NFC 1.2. The SESimagotag® electronic shelf label family The SESimagotag® ETag electronic shelf label family Bluetooth LE) can change all pixels to black, white, red or yellow. The current line-up has display sizes from 1.5 inch to 9.7 inch. They may be used in landscape and portrait mode and can be configured in terms of theft protection, display protection, NFC support and LED flash. Caption Model Display Resolution Den…

Part 15 Antenna Information Description: The device uses a meandered inverted-F antenna (IFA) in printed circuit board technology which is fed by a coplanar waveguide.
